What is a GIS SQL professional?

A GIS SQL professional specializes in using SQL (Structured Query Language) to manage, analyze, and manipulate spatial data within Geographic Information Systems (GIS). They work with spatial databases to extract geographic insights, create maps, and support decision-making processes. Their responsibilities often include writing complex queries, integrating spatial data from various sources, and optimizing database performance for geographic information. GIS SQL professionals are commonly employed in fields like urban planning, environmental science, and transportation, where spatial analysis is essential.

How does a GIS SQL specialist typically collaborate with other departments on spatial data projects?

A GIS SQL specialist often works closely with teams such as urban planning, environmental science, engineering, and IT. Collaboration usually involves gathering spatial data requirements, designing optimized SQL queries to extract or analyze geospatial information, and presenting findings in accessible formats like maps or reports. Effective communication is essential, as the specialist must translate technical results into actionable insights for non-technical stakeholders. Regular meetings and cross-functional project teams are common, ensuring that spatial data solutions align with organizational goals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a GIS SQL specialist?

To thrive as a GIS SQL specialist, you need expertise in geographic information systems (GIS), proficiency in SQL for spatial database management, and a relevant degree in geography, computer science, or a related field. Familiarity with tools like ArcGIS, QGIS, PostGIS, and experience with relational database management systems (RDBMS) such as PostgreSQL or SQL Server are typically required.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ills help you interpret spatial data and collaborate with multidisciplinary teams. These skills ensure accurate spatial data analysis, effective data management, and valuable support for decision-making in projects that rely on geospatial information.

Richland County, SC has a vacancy for a Lead Developer in the GIS Division. This is an senior-level position that functions as a developer in the GIS division. The successful candidate must have knowledge of and experience developing software in the context of Geographic Information Systems. Regular work includes creating and maintaining scripted automations between servers and databases, developing and maintaining GIS web applications, and managing databases. Candidates should have experience developing in multiple programming languages in addition to SQL experience in either MS SQL Server, PostGRESql, or Oracle. Experiences should include developing web applications as well as device-native solutions (e.g. ETLs, thick clients, mobile apps). Ideal experience: 3+ years developing HTML5 web applications (HTML, CSS, JavaScript, JSON/XML); 3+ years developing with web server technologies (Apache, PHP, command line); 3+ years defining SQL queries, views, indexes, and stored procedures. 3+ years developing in a GIS context. 2+ years managing and interfacing with GIS server technologies (ArcServer, ArcSDE, GeoServer, MapServer). Solid foundation in GIS fundamentals, including coordinate systems and projections, coordinate transformations, topological relationships, and spatial analysis. Nice-to-haves: Open source GIS development experience (GDAL/OGR suite, Leaflet/OpenLayers, MapBox/Carto, GeoServer/MapServer), Linux experience, experience developing mobile applications. Applicants with intermediate or greater experience developing GIS applications in technologies not listed above are encouraged to apply.
